Garden
is a 40-acre outdoor sculpture park located at 2145 West Brown Deer Road in , in Milwaukee County. Formerly the estate of Harry Lynde Bradley and Margaret Blakney Bradley, Lynden is home to the collection of more than 50 monumental sculptures collected by Margaret Bradley between 1962 and 1978. is situated 1½ miles east of BP.

Golf course
is a public golf course maintained as part of the Milwaukee County Park System. The course was designed in 1929 by George Hanson. is situated 2 miles south of BP.

School
The University School of Milwaukee is an independent pre-kindergarten through secondary preparatory school in and , . It was founded as the result of the merger of three schools, Milwaukee Country Day School, Milwaukee Downer Seminary, and Milwaukee University School. is situated 1½ miles east of BP.

Village
Milwaukee is the largest city in the state of , . The city's population is about 600,000 with about 1.6 million in the metropolitan area. It is in the southeastern portion of the state on the western shore of Lake Michigan.
